Bile's ship is called the Vesalius. A reference to <a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Andreas_Vesalius" target="_new" rel="nofollow">Andreas Vesalius</a>, aka the guy that literally wrote the book on human anatomy.<br /> Igori is obviously a reference to Igor as Bile is something of a Dr Frankenstein (yes, I know Igor is not part of the novel Frankenstein... <img src="/s/i/a/c944477abc92c1c101da485e07ff06d8.gif" border="0">)<br /> In the first book we meet the Castellan of Castle Sublime- Mordrac, who is more than likely <a href="https://warhammerfantasy.fandom.com/wiki/Mordrek_the_Damned" target="_new" rel="nofollow">Count Mordrek the Damned</a> from <span class="glossaryitem" onmouseover='gp(147);'>WHFB</span>. I'm 99% sure of this as Bile goads him by asking if he has elevated his title to "King" instead of "Count". <br /> Bile has been hunted by a group called the "Lernian Proxies"- no other info is given, but the name implies something associated with the Alpha Legion.
